Legal and Regional Considerations for Canadian Casinos

When planning your casino visit, it’s imperative to take into account the legal aspects of gambling in Canada, as laws can vary by province. Each website has its own section dedicated to legal guidelines, crucial for any first-time visitor. Ensure you read these sections carefully on your chosen site best online casino in canada.

  1. Check provincial regulations: Different provinces have distinct rules and age requirements for casino entry. For instance, in Ontario, the legal gambling age is 19, while in Alberta it’s 18.
  2. Understand local gaming options: Certain areas may have more diverse gaming options than others, which can impact your travel plans.
  3. Consider responsible gaming resources: Trusted websites often provide links and information about responsible gambling practices.
